First ever ETTU Para camp in Slovenia’s Lasko

The first ever ETTU Under 23 Para Camp is taking place now in Lasko established table tennis destination in Slovenia. The camp is running by Gorazd VECKO Alessandro ARCIGLI Matjaz SERCER and Sasa DRAGAS.

“We have 31 players from 10 different countries in the camp from Slovenia Portugal Croatia Slovakia Italy Holland Germany Bosnia and Hercegovina and Great Britain. It is great to see the first time so much good young  Para Table tennis players from different countries together in a high performance camp ” said VECKO.

This camp is used by the athletes to be the best possible prepared for the next session to try to qualify for the World Championships in Spain in November 2022.

“It is great to see how the athletes and the coaches are well connected with each other and sharing table tennis knowledge regardless from which country the athletes and coaches are. I am sure that more camps like this would help massive development of the European Para table tennis. Alessandro and me were talking with the athletes and coaches and the feedback from them is amazing. Everyone would like to come back again if it is possible in the future.”

The players look motivated and train hard and the coaches seem very satisfied with this training camp.

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
